Rights groups call on UN HRC to create accountability mechanism for Belarus

Rights groups call on UN HRC to create accountability mechanism for Belarus Women in black and with tape over their mouths hold white roses during a demonstration against the conviction of a doctor and journalist Katyarina Barisevich over the disclosure of a protester’s medical records, Minsk, Belarus, 2 March 2021, STRINGER/AFP via Getty Images The international community cannot remain passive in the face of the refusal of dialogue and the intensification of repression by Mr Lukashenko’s regime. New diplomatic weapons are needed to stop the continuing violations of human rights and press freedom” - EFJ This statement was originally published on europeanjournalists.org on 10 March 2021.

European Commission pledges support for struggling media sector

The European Commission is set to implement an action plan to support Europe’s media sector, which is facing an economic crisis, Vera Jourova, Commission Vice-President for Values and Transparency told a EURACTIV event on Wednesday (3 March). “Strengthening media freedom and pluralism is a key objective of the European Democracy Action Plan, along with free and fair elections and the fight against disinformation,” Jourova told the Media4Europe summit, which launched the second edition of the Stars4Media program, co-financed by the European Union. Jourova said the Commission aims to present two initiatives as part of the action plan, one of them being a recommendation to protect journalists against attacks.
